The Missouri Athletic Club is a private club with locations in downtown St. Louis, West St. Louis County, and Clayton. Members enjoy a wide range of offerings, including racquet sports, swimming, basketball, golf, fitness, practice facilities, massage and wellness services, family and youth activities, distinctive dining venues, social events, professional gatherings, and special interest groups, including the MAC Clubs Within the Club.

Membership is by invitation. Each membership is family-based, extending use of the Club’s facilities to the Member, spouse or domestic partner, and dependent children under the age of 25. Full access is granted at all Clubhouses in St. Louis, open seven days a week.

Membership categories—Resident, Junior, Non-Resident, or Associate—are determined by age or residence, with benefit levels tailored to individual needs.

Only two assessments have been conducted in the last 20 years, including one that funded the 1903 Bar at the West Clubhouse. Future assessments, if necessary, would be proposed and voted upon by the Board of Governors.

Nominees complete an application and must be proposed and seconded by current voting Members in good standing. Nominations are reviewed monthly by the Board of Governors, which extends invitations to approved candidates. Upon approval, a Member number is issued for immediate use of the Club.

Facilities may be enjoyed immediately upon receipt of a Member number.
The Board of Governors consists of 15 Members elected to oversee the property, affairs, and business of the Club. Each Governor serves a three-year term, with five elected annually.

Yes. Childcare is offered at the West Clubhouse during designated hours, providing families across STL with reliable support while using Club facilities. Supervised by experienced staff, children enjoy games, building activities, crafts, and a variety of toys. Childcare is available six days a week at the following rates: $5 per hour for the first child, $3 per hour for the second, and $2 per hour for each additional child.
